Marble Stair Maintenance Process Riverhead

Transparent Process From Assessment to Protection

We start with a thorough assessment of your marble staircase, identifying damage patterns, staining, and the best restoration approach for your specific stone type. You get transparent pricing upfront—no surprises or hidden costs.

Our restoration process begins with careful preparation, protecting your home with disciplined masking and cleanup protocols. We then address each issue systematically: grinding out deep scratches, honing away etching, and polishing to restore the original luster.

The final step involves sealing your restored marble to protect against future staining and etching. Most projects are completed within a day, and you can use your stairs immediately after we finish. Your marble staircase emerges looking like new while maintaining its historic authenticity.

How long does marble staircase restoration take in Riverhead homes?

Most marble staircase restoration projects in Riverhead are completed within one day, though complex historic restorations may require additional time. The timeline depends on the extent of damage and the number of steps involved.

We work efficiently while maintaining the highest quality standards. Our process includes assessment, preparation, restoration, and sealing—all completed with minimal disruption to your daily routine. You can typically use your stairs immediately after we finish, though we recommend avoiding heavy traffic for the first few hours to allow sealers to cure properly.

For larger staircases or those requiring extensive repair work, we’ll provide a detailed timeline during our initial assessment so you can plan accordingly.

We restore virtually all types of marble staircase damage common in Riverhead’s historic homes, including deep scratches, etching from acidic spills, chips, cracks, stains, and general dulling from years of foot traffic.

Our restoration techniques can eliminate damage that many homeowners assume requires replacement. We use specialized diamond grinding and polishing equipment along with color-matched repair materials to address even severe damage. Etching from cleaning products, wine, or other acidic substances can be completely removed through our honing process.

The only damage we typically can’t restore is structural failure where the marble has completely separated from its mounting. Even then, we can often salvage and reinstall original pieces, preserving the historic integrity of your staircase.

Properly restored and sealed marble staircases require minimal maintenance to stay beautiful for years. Regular sweeping or vacuuming removes dirt and debris that could cause scratching, while damp mopping with pH-neutral cleaners handles routine cleaning.

The protective sealing we apply during restoration significantly reduces maintenance requirements. Spills should be cleaned promptly to prevent staining, but the sealer provides time to address accidents before they become permanent problems. Avoid acidic cleaners like vinegar or lemon-based products that can cause etching.

We recommend professional resealing every 3-5 years depending on traffic levels, and periodic professional cleaning and polishing to maintain the restored appearance. Many Riverhead homeowners find that proper restoration and maintenance actually makes their marble stairs easier to care for than before.
